How Our Odor Removal Process Works
When water damage occurs, it’s essential to address the odor removal process quickly. Our team uses a combination of equipment and techniques to detect and remove the source of the odor ensuring your home is safe and healthy. We start by containing the affected area to prevent further damage and growth of bacteria. Our technicians then use specialized equipment to dry the area and remove the odor. Finally, we use eco-friendly and non-toxic products to remove any remaining scent.
Step 1: Containment
We use a containment process to prevent further damage and growth of bacteria. This involves sealing off the affected area to prevent moisture and air from entering, and using negative air machines to remove any airborne particles. This step is crucial in preventing the spread of mold and bacteria.
Step 2: Moisture Detection
We use specialized equipment to detect any remaining moisture in the affected area. This includes infrared cameras and moisture meters to ensure we don’t miss any hidden areas. Our technicians will also check for any signs of mold or mildew and take steps to remove them.
Step 3: Drying
Once we’ve detected any remaining moisture, we use specialized equipment to dry the area. This includes d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process. Our technicians will also check the area regularly to ensure the drying process is progressing as expected.
Step 4: Odor Elimination
Once the area is dry, we use eco-friendly and non-toxic products to remove any remaining odor. This includes odor-neutralizing sprays and air purifiers to ensure your home is fresh and healthy.

Odor Removal After Water Damage Cost In DuPont, WA
The cost of odor removal after water damage can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in DuPont, WA. These are estimates, not guarantees. Here’s a breakdown of the typical price range for each aspect of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Containment and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Moisture detection and removal |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Odor elimination |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Equipment rental and usage |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Labor costs |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Free estimates are available to ensure you know what to expect.
